Meaning and definitions of largo, translation in Spanish language for largo with similar and opposite words. Also find spoken pronunciation of largo in Spanish and in English language.
What largo means in Spanish, largo meaning in Spanish, largo definition, examples and pronunciation of largo in Spanish language.